Broad-market exchange-traded funds, such as the iShares Russell 2000 ETF (IWM), traded lower in midday activity on Monday, August 24, 2026, reflecting a mixed performance across U.S. equities. This session's trading indicates a pause or rotation within the broader market as investors assess current valuations and economic indicators.

### Breadth / Tape Read

The iShares Russell 2000 ETF ($IWM+WL) was trading lower, with its daily volume at 1.19 times its 20-day average. The iShares Core S&P 500 ETF also saw a slight decline, trading at 0.26 times its 20-day average volume. The Trade Desk ($TTD+WL) was down 2.88% on the day, with its volume at 0.58 times its 20-day average.

### Why This Lane Matters

Midday trading showing mixed equity performance and lower broad-market ETFs like $IWM+WL signals potential choppiness or a rotation among market segments. Investors are evaluating whether recent highs in technology are sustainable or if value-oriented sectors may see increased attention.
